Abstract
Experiments were conducted to explore the effects of interaction of a bow shock generated in front of a cylinder or a square rod with shear layers of convective Mach numbers 0.51 and 0.86. At Mc of 0.86, the bow shock interaction did not show any noticeable effects on the large scale structures observed in Schlieren photographs or on the statistical turbulence characteristics measured by laser Doppler velocimetry. At Mc of 0.51, neither the structures nor the Reynolds normal and shear stresses were affected; however, a significant increase in the lateral convection of kinetic energy was observed. The bow shock generated with a cylinder or a square produced similar results as did the interaction of bow shock with the shear layer at the developing or the fully developed stage.
